From c50f1c325dc091b5daeaa951071844844c5733c1 Mon Sep 17 00:00:00 2001 From: Artem Kashaev Date: Fri, 6 Feb 2026 12:58:05 +0500 Subject: [PATCH] =?UTF-8?q?=D0=9E=D0=B1=D0=BD=D0=BE=D0=B2=D0=BB=D0=B5?= =?UTF-8?q?=D0=BD=D0=BE=20=D1=80=D0=B5=D0=B7=D1=8E=D0=BC=D0=B5:=20=D1=81?= =?UTF-8?q?=D0=BA=D0=BE=D1=80=D1=80=D0=B5=D0=BA=D1=82=D0=B8=D1=80=D0=BE?= =?UTF-8?q?=D0=B2=D0=B0=D0=BD=D1=8B=20=D0=B7=D0=B0=D1=80=D0=BF=D0=BB=D0=B0?= =?UTF-8?q?=D1=82=D0=BD=D1=8B=D0=B5=20=D0=BE=D0=B6=D0=B8=D0=B4=D0=B0=D0=BD?= =?UTF-8?q?=D0=B8=D1=8F,=20=D1=83=D0=BB=D1=83=D1=87=D1=88=D0=B5=D0=BD?= =?UTF-8?q?=D1=8B=20=D0=BE=D0=BF=D0=B8=D1=81=D0=B0=D0=BD=D0=B8=D1=8F=20?= =?UTF-8?q?=D0=BF=D1=80=D0=BE=D0=B5=D0=BA=D1=82=D0=BE=D0=B2=20=D0=B8=20?= =?UTF-8?q?=D1=82=D0=B5=D1=85=D0=BD=D0=BE=D0=BB=D0=BE=D0=B3=D0=B8=D0=B9,?= =?UTF-8?q?=20=D0=B4=D0=BE=D0=B1=D0=B0=D0=B2=D0=BB=D0=B5=D0=BD=D1=8B=20?= =?UTF-8?q?=D0=B4=D0=BE=D1=81=D1=82=D0=B8=D0=B6=D0=B5=D0=BD=D0=B8=D1=8F=20?= =?UTF-8?q?=D0=B8=20=D0=BD=D0=B0=D0=B2=D1=8B=D0=BA=D0=B8.?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- cv.typ | 64 +++++++++++++++++++++++----------------------------------- 1 file changed, 25 insertions(+), 39 deletions(-) diff --git a/cv.typ b/cv.typ index 2c2ad35..7d149ea 100644 --- a/cv.typ +++ b/cv.typ @@ -41,12 +41,12 @@ +7 (929) 202-25-36 • #link("mailto:artkashaev@gmail.com")[artkashaev\@gmail.com] - Готов к удалённой работе, частичной занятости и командировкам + Готов к удалённой работе, частичной занятости ] == Желаемая позиция Python Backend Developer -Зарплатные ожидания: *250 000 ₽ на руки* +Зарплатные ожидания: *220 000 ₽ на руки* Полная/частичная занятость, удалённая работа == Опыт работы @@ -55,46 +55,33 @@ Python Backend Developer #text(weight: "semibold")[ООО «УЖДА»] • Python Backend Developer / Архитектор - *Проект «САПР КСЗП»* — система автоматического проектирования систем контроля свободности зоны переезда. - *Стек:* Python 3.12, FastAPI, WebSockets, Shapely, PostgreSQL, Construct, Docker, S3-совместимое хранилище, Git, CI/CD. - *Обязанности и достижения:* - - Спроектировал и реализовал backend-архитектуру с поддержкой WebSockets для реального времени и FastAPI для высокопроизводительного REST. - - Реализовал полное хранение проектов и их версий через PostgreSQL + S3-совместимое объектное хранилище, обеспечив надёжное версионирование и быстрый доступ к большим файлам конфигураций. - - Разработал систему анализа лучевых схем на основе Shapely, повысив точность расчётов в сложных геометрических сценариях. - - Согласовал и внедрил формат бинарной конфигурации микроконтроллеров с использованием Construct, сократив ошибки интеграции на 30 %. - - Оптимизировал производительность системы, добившись увеличения скорости обработки данных на 25 %. + *Стек:* Python 3.13, FastAPI, WebSockets, Shapely, PostgreSQL, Construct, Docker, S3-совместимое хранилище, Git, CI/CD. + *Коротко:* архитектура FastAPI + WebSocket, хранение проектов (PostgreSQL + S3), геометрический анализ (Shapely), бинарные конфиги (Construct). + - Сократил ошибки интеграции на 30 % (формат/валидация бинарных конфигураций). + - Ускорил обработку данных на 25 %. - *Проект «ТЭМ УРВВ»* — терминальный сервер системы удалённого распределённого ввода-вывода: мониторинг, логирование и отображение состояний узлов в реальном времени. - *Стек:* Python 3.11, PostgreSQL, Alembic, REST API, WebSocket, Construct, UDP, Docker, Git, Linux, CI/CD, Bash, Яндекс.Трекер. - *Обязанности и достижения:* - - Спроектировал масштабируемую архитектуру системы и базы данных с нуля, обеспечив высокую отказоустойчивость и производительность под нагрузкой до тысяч событий в секунду. - - Разработал надёжный бинарный протокол обмена данными с микропроцессорным оборудованием, минимизируя задержки и гарантируя целостность передаваемой информации. - - Реализовал REST и WebSocket API для управления и мониторинга в реальном времени, что значительно упростило интеграцию с внешними системами. - - Провёл глубокую оптимизацию производительности и стабильности, достигнув увеличения пропускной способности на 40 % и практически нулевого времени простоя. - - Внедрил комплексное покрытие unit- и integration-тестами (pytest), повысив надёжность кода и ускорив цикл разработки. - - Принимал ключевые архитектурные решения, выбирал оптимальные технологии и инструменты. + *Стек:* Python 3.13, PostgreSQL, Alembic, REST API, WebSocket, Construct, UDP, Docker, Git, Linux, CI/CD, Bash, Яндекс.Трекер. + *Коротко:* мониторинг/логирование в реальном времени, бинарный протокол с оборудованием, REST + WebSocket API. + - Спроектировал архитектуру и БД с нуля под высокую нагрузку. + - Увеличил пропускную способность на 40 %, добавил unit/integration-тесты (pytest). - *Проект «ТЭМ КСЗП»* — терминал системы контроля безопасности зоны переезда: реальное время мониторинга датчиков и состояния переезда. - *Стек:* Python 3.11, PostgreSQL, Alembic, REST API, WebSocket, Construct, UDP, Docker, Git, Linux, CI/CD, Bash, Яндекс.Трекер. - *Обязанности и достижения:* - - Разработал высокопроизводительный backend для обработки данных с датчиков в реальном времени, обеспечив мгновенное реагирование системы на изменения. - - Реализовал надёжное логирование и хранение событий в PostgreSQL, что позволило проводить глубокий анализ инцидентов и повысить безопасность эксплуатации. - - Оптимизировал UDP-протокол и WebSocket-соединения, сократив задержки передачи критических данных на 35 %. - - Внедрил автоматическое резервное копирование и восстановление конфигураций, минимизируя риски потери данных. - - Достигнута стабильность системы на уровне 99.9 % при высоких нагрузках в полевых испытаниях. + *Стек:* Python 3.13, PostgreSQL, Alembic, REST API, WebSocket, Construct, UDP, Docker, Git, Linux, CI/CD, Bash, Яндекс.Трекер. + *Коротко:* обработка данных с датчиков в реальном времени, хранение событий, интеграция с оборудованием. + - Сократил задержки передачи критических данных на 35 %; стабильность 99.9 %. #text(weight: "semibold")[Июнь 2024 — Февраль 2025 (9 месяцев)] #text(weight: "semibold")[UDV] • Python Backend Developer / Техлид небольшой команды -Система обнаружения скам- и фишинговых сайтов. Участвовал в проектировании с нуля, архитектуре, разработке и управлении командой из 7 человек (2 backend, 2 frontend, 1 devops, 3 ML). +Система обнаружения скам- и фишинговых сайтов: проектирование с нуля, архитектура и разработка, техлид команды из 7 человек. -*Стек:* Python 3.12, Go, FastAPI, gRPC, RabbitMQ, PostgreSQL, MongoDB, MinIO (S3), Docker, Docker Compose, Kubernetes, GitLab CI/CD, Jira, Confluence. +*Стек:* Python 3.11, Go, FastAPI, gRPC, RabbitMQ, PostgreSQL, MongoDB, MinIO (S3), Docker, Docker Compose, Kubernetes, GitLab CI/CD, Jira, Confluence. *Ключевые достижения:* -- Спроектировал масштабируемый пайплайн обработки данных, увеличив производительность системы на 35 %. -- Внедрил gRPC для межсервисного взаимодействия, сократив задержки на 15 %. -- Настроил полный CI/CD-процесс, сократив время релизов на 25 %. -- Разработал модуль интеграции с внешними API, обеспечив бесшовное взаимодействие с партнёрами. -- Руководил командой, менторствовал junior-разработчиков, принимал архитектурные решения. +- Пайплайн обработки данных: +35 % к производительности. +- Межсервисное взаимодействие: gRPC, −15 % к задержкам. +- CI/CD: −25 % времени релизов; техлид и менторинг. #text(weight: "semibold")[Октябрь 2022 — Июнь 2024 (1 год 9 месяцев)] #text(weight: "semibold")[ЗАО «ПАРАД-КТ»] • Python Backend Developer @@ -104,9 +91,8 @@ Python Backend Developer *Стек:* Python 3, FastAPI, PostgreSQL, RabbitMQ, nginx, Docker. *Достижения:* -- Разработал высокопроизводительный сервис фильтрации больших объёмов данных. -- Ускорил деплой на 40 % благодаря контейнеризации и оптимизации nginx. -- Сократил время обработки запросов на 25 %. +- Высокопроизводительная фильтрация больших объёмов данных. +- Ускорил деплой на 40 % и обработку запросов на 25 %. #text(weight: "semibold")[Июль 2022 — Сентябрь 2022 (3 месяца)] #text(weight: "semibold")[ООО «СОФТ СЕРВИС»] • Python Backend Developer @@ -116,8 +102,7 @@ Python Backend Developer *Стек:* Python, Redis, REST API, Pydantic. *Достижения:* -- Сократил задержку передачи данных на 30 %. -- Обеспечил надёжную валидацию данных, снизив ошибки на 20 %. +- Сократил задержки на 30 %; снизил ошибки на 20 % (валидация данных). == Образование *Бакалавр, 2024* @@ -125,8 +110,9 @@ Python Backend Developer Фундаментальная информатика и информационные технологии == Навыки -- *Языки:* Python (эксперт), Go -- *Фреймворки/библиотеки:* FastAPI, gRPC, SQLAlchemy, Pydantic, RabbitMQ, Kafka, WebSockets +- *Языки:* Python (эксперт), Node.js / Bun +- *Фреймворки/библиотеки (Python):* FastAPI, gRPC, SQLAlchemy, Pydantic, RabbitMQ, Kafka, WebSockets, celery +- *Фреймворки (Node.js):* NestJS - *Базы данных:* PostgreSQL (включая PostGIS), MongoDB, Redis, MariaDB - *DevOps:* Docker, Docker Compose, Kubernetes, GitLab CI/CD, nginx, Linux, Bash - *Инструменты:* Git, Jira, Confluence, Яндекс.Трекер @@ -137,4 +123,4 @@ Python Backend Developer - Английский — B2 (Upper-Intermediate) == О себе -Backend-разработчик с более чем 3.5 годами коммерческого опыта. Имею опыт вывода проектов с нуля до продакшена, работы в командах до 15 человек, архитектурного проектирования и технического лидерства. В свободное время менторю начинающих разработчиков по алгоритмам и backend-разработке. \ No newline at end of file +Backend-разработчик с более чем 3.5 годами коммерческого опыта: проекты с нуля до продакшена, архитектура и техлид. В свободное время менторю начинающих разработчиков по алгоритмам и backend-разработке. \ No newline at end of file